More P320 Fails!..This One Might Be Legit!

Published on July 28, 2025
Duration: 14:05

This video clarifies previous statements regarding Sig P320 safety and uncommanded discharges. The instructor demonstrates that attempting to induce a discharge by squeezing the frame or jostling the firearm, even with the striker cocked, is not achievable on his P320. He emphasizes that any perceived failures in other videos likely stem from improper trigger manipulation or worn components, not inherent design flaws.

Quick Summary

The instructor tested his Sig P320 by squeezing the frame and pushing down, even with the striker cocked, but could not induce an uncommanded discharge. He suggests that perceived failures often result from improper trigger manipulation or worn firearm components, not inherent design flaws.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can squeezing the frame of a Sig P320 cause an uncommanded discharge?

The instructor tested this by squeezing the frame and pushing down on his Sig P320 with the striker cocked. He was unable to induce a discharge, suggesting that frame flex alone is unlikely to cause an uncommanded firing event.

What are common causes of perceived Sig P320 failures?

The instructor suggests that many observed Sig P320 failures might stem from improper trigger manipulation, such as the trigger being held back or accidentally engaged during other actions, or from worn internal components.

How does the instructor ensure safety during firearm testing?

The instructor emphasizes maintaining a safe direction for the firearm at all times, even when using inert ammunition. He also conducted extensive vice tests to confirm the striker safety was functioning correctly before attempting other stress tests.

Why did the instructor use live ammunition in his demonstration?

To prevent any misinterpretation or the appearance of faking results, the instructor chose to use live ammunition when demonstrating his own P320's behavior under stress, ensuring the test was as authentic as possible.
